libwgdb-dev: lightweight NoSQL database library, development files

 WhiteDB is a lightweight NoSQL database library written in C, operating
 fully in main memory. There is no server process. Data is read and written
 directly from/to shared memory, no sockets are used between WhiteDB and the
 application program.
 .
 This package contains the development files (headers, static libraries).
